Chile: Kids in Energy
A project-based learning programme that seeks to educate children from vulnerable schools about renewable energy literacy, the Chilean Member Committee’s Kids in Energy programme has directly impact more than 500 children across 9 schools.
Implemented via a variety of classes and practical workshops designed to empower children at an early age by making them understand how they can be agents of change for the future, the project is currently in the process of being scaled up into a virtual version for children across the world to engage in.
